#756e46 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#756e46 is composed of 45.9% red, 43.1%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6% magenta, 40.2%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 51.1 degrees, a saturation of 25.1% and a lightness of 36.7%. #756e46 color hex could be obtained by blending #eadc8c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#756e46 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#756e46 has RGB values of R:117, G:110,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.06, Y:0.4,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 7695942.
